The best solo cruise depends on how you like to travel. Choose a shorter sailing from the UK if you want an easy introduction, a Mediterranean itinerary for varied destinations and shore excursions, or a longer northern European voyage if you prefer scenic sailing and more time to settle into ship life. The right ship should also offer a welcoming atmosphere, useful social spaces and accommodation that suits your budget.

Mediterranean cruises are among the most flexible choices for solo travellers, combining well-known ports, warm-weather scenery and a wide range of organised excursions. Itineraries may include destinations in Spain, France, Italy, Greece, Croatia or Turkey, depending on the route and season.
Northern Europe can suit solo travellers who enjoy history, culture and scenic coastlines. Baltic, Norwegian Fjords and Iceland itineraries offer distinctive landscapes and memorable ports, while western European cruises can combine cities such as Lisbon, Amsterdam, Bruges or Hamburg.

Round-trip sailings from UK ports such as Southampton, Dover or other regional embarkation ports can be convenient because they avoid the need for a separate flight. A short cruise of around two to five nights can help you understand whether you enjoy cruising alone, although longer itineraries often provide more time to relax and get to know fellow guests.
Consider an itinerary with several sea days if you would like to make use of the ship's facilities, attend hosted activities or meet other passengers. If you prefer exploring independently, choose a route with regular port calls and excursions that match your interests.

Short cruises can be a good option for single traveller cruise holidays, particularly if you want to test cruising without committing to a longer trip. They may include a city break, a coastal itinerary or a short European sailing from the UK.
Bear in mind that shorter voyages can feel busy, with less time to settle into a routine. Check whether the ship offers solo-friendly activities, shared dining options and public areas where it feels comfortable to spend time alone.

There is no single best European cruise for everyone. A Mediterranean itinerary is a strong choice for travellers who want culture, food, beaches and a variety of shore excursions. A Norwegian Fjords cruise may appeal to those seeking dramatic scenery and a slower pace, while a Baltic or northern European route can suit museum, architecture and history enthusiasts.
When comparing itineraries, look at the number of sea days, the length of time in port and whether excursions can be booked independently or through the cruise line. Routes with a balanced mix of sea days and port calls can offer both social opportunities onboard and time to explore ashore.

Look beyond the destination and compare the ship's atmosphere, dining arrangements and accommodation. Some ships have dedicated solo cabins, while others may offer single supplements or occasional reductions, subject to availability and booking terms. Always compare the total cost of a solo cabin with the price of sharing, including flights, transfers, gratuities and excursions.
For a more social experience, look for hosted meet-ups, communal dining, classes, enrichment activities and lounges that encourage conversation. If you value peace and independence, prioritise a ship with a wide choice of restaurants, quiet spaces and activities you can enjoy at your own pace.
